Subject: Level 5 is finally open!

Hi team,

Good news — the new fifth floor at Harlowe House officially opens Monday. Expect a bit of extra foot traffic at the desk while everyone finds their way around. Meeting rooms up there are bookable from Friday, and the coffee point is live (yes, really).

Visitors still sign in as usual. For staff heading up before Monday, use the temporary door-pass code below.

badge for fafof-yajef: bdg-JTFOG-95442

## Step 4: Switch to LintScribe v3

Support team: after this step, all doc builds use LintScribe v3. The v2 binary is removed. Rule names changed — `heading-order` is now `structure/headings`, and `dead-link` is `links/resolve`. Tickets referencing old rule names should be mapped using the table in Step 3. Customers on the Farrowgate plan get the stricter profile by default; everyone else keeps relaxed mode. Do not hand-edit customer configs. Every install ships with these baseline values:

config for yahof-tajop:
zorath:
  pin: 7493
  metrics_host: metrics.zorath.tolvaqsys.internal
  tenant: praiel
  seal: seal_fd9cd4f1

09:10 — The Wrenfeed validator began rejecting all enclosure URLs after the overnight deploy. Root cause: a stricter MIME allowlist shipped without the audio/x-m4a entry that several Bellhollow partner feeds rely on. For context (since you're new): the validator gates every feed before it reaches the Wrenfeed directory, so rejections block publishing entirely. Hotfix restored the entry by 09:47 and backfilled the rejected feeds. The deploy that introduced the regression is identified by the build token below.

session token of yaguf-kafog = htk21_a1ec3c47c7be1708a98a7

Runbook: Zero-downtime schema migrations (Corvell Ledger)

Migrations run expand-contract: add columns, backfill via the Threadline worker, then drop old fields after two release cycles. Never lock tables during business hours in the Ostery region. Backfill throttling and cutover flags are controlled centrally. Before running any migration, verify the service is using these configuration values.

settings of yajof-yajog:
wenix:
  log_level: info
  metrics_host: metrics.wenix.lumiclabs.internal
  pin: 4766
  pool_size: 8